Overview

What this means

Gold mining production is a complex global industry, influenced by geological factors, technological advancements, and economic viability. Major producing nations continually adapt to new discoveries and extraction methods, balancing output with environmental stewardship and regulatory frameworks. The efficiency of these operations directly impacts the global gold supply chain.

The dynamics of gold mining production are closely tied to the commodity's price. Higher gold prices incentivize investment in exploration and development of more challenging or lower-grade deposits, potentially boosting future output. Conversely, price downturns can lead to reduced exploration and the closure of less profitable mines.

Technological innovation plays a pivotal role in modern gold mining production. From advanced exploration geophysics to sophisticated processing techniques that maximize recovery from lower-grade ores, technology is key to improving efficiency, reducing environmental impact, and ensuring the long-term sustainability of gold extraction operations worldwide.

Declining Ore Grades and Resource Management. A significant long-term trend impacting gold mining production is the gradual decline in average ore grades globally. This necessitates the processing of larger volumes of rock to extract the same amount of gold, increasing operational costs and energy consumption. Effective resource management, including precise geological modeling and efficient mine planning, is crucial to mitigate these effects and maximize the economic recovery from existing and new deposits.

Technological Advancements in Extraction and Processing. The industry is increasingly reliant on sophisticated technologies to overcome the challenges of lower ore grades and complex mineralogy. Innovations in areas such as automated drilling and blasting, advanced sensor-based ore sorting, and more efficient leaching and flotation techniques are vital. These advancements not only improve recovery rates but also reduce the environmental footprint and operational expenses associated with gold mining production.

Geopolitical and Environmental Influences on Supply. Gold mining production is not solely dictated by geology and technology; it is also significantly shaped by geopolitical stability, regulatory environments, and environmental considerations. Permitting processes, community relations, water management, and carbon emissions targets all influence where and how new mines can be developed and existing operations sustained. Shifts in government policies or increased environmental scrutiny can lead to substantial changes in production levels and investment decisions.

Common questions

Frequently Asked Questions

  • What are the primary factors influencing current gold mining production levels?
    Current gold mining production levels are primarily influenced by a combination of declining average ore grades, increasing operational costs (including energy and labor), technological advancements in extraction efficiency, and the prevailing market price of gold, which dictates the economic viability of mining marginal deposits.
  • How do technological innovations affect gold mining output?
    Technological innovations significantly boost gold mining output by enabling the efficient extraction of gold from lower-grade or more complex ores, improving recovery rates, reducing processing times, and lowering operational costs. Automation, advanced sorting technologies, and improved chemical processing methods are key examples.
  • What is the impact of environmental regulations on gold mining production?
    Environmental regulations have a substantial impact by imposing stricter standards on water usage, waste disposal (tailings management), and emissions. While necessary for sustainability, compliance can increase capital and operational expenditures, potentially slowing down new project development and influencing the operational strategies of existing mines.
  • How does the price of gold affect mining production decisions?
    The price of gold is a critical determinant of mining production decisions. Higher gold prices make it economically feasible to mine lower-grade ores and invest in new exploration and development projects, potentially increasing future production. Conversely, low prices can lead to reduced output, mine closures, and decreased investment in exploration.
  • Which regions are currently leading in gold mining production?
    Historically, regions like China, Australia, Russia, Canada, and the United States have been major contributors to global gold mining production. However, production levels can fluctuate based on new discoveries, mine life cycles, investment trends, and geopolitical factors affecting specific countries or mining districts.
